Design & Performance
The technical composition of 60% pre-shrunk ring-spun combed cotton and 40% polyester (noting that the Charcoal variant uses a 50/50 blend) creates a balanced fabric that is both breathable and durable. By using combed cotton, the shorter fibres are removed, leaving only the longest, strongest, and smoothest yarns for a superior finish. The interior features a brushed effect, which not only provides an exceptionally soft feel against the skin but also traps air to provide efficient insulation on cooler mornings.

Caring for your product
To maintain the performance and appearance of your sweat jacket, we recommend a domestic wash at 60°C. This temperature is effective for removing stubborn work-related stains while ensuring the reactive dyes remain stable. Washing at higher temperatures than recommended can lead to premature fibre breakdown and may affect the longevity of the custom branding.
To preserve the luxurious soft feel of the brushed interior, avoid the use of harsh chemical bleaches, which can degrade the cotton fibres and cause discolouration. We suggest air drying where possible; however, if you must use a tumble dryer, ensure it is on a low-heat setting to prevent the Lycra in the cuffs and welt from losing its elasticity.
